Tetrahydro‐6‐methyl‐1H,3H‐thieno[3,4‐b]pyrrol‐2‐one, an Analogue of Biotin

1995 
The title compound, C 7 H 11 NOS, an analogue of biotin, was prepared in order to further investigate the binding characteristics of biotin. The bicyclic ring system has pseudo-mirror symmetry with the tetrahydrothieno ring in an S5β-envelope form with the methyl substituent in an equatorial position. The cis-fused pyrrolidone system is planar [non-H atoms coplanar within 0.03 (1) A] and the dihedral angle between it and the four coplanar C atoms of the tetrahydrothieno ring is 119.0(2)°. The C-S bond lengths are 1.808 (4) and 1.803(4)A, and the C-S-C angle is 88.8 (2)°.
